推荐阅读:
[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024
[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E
[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务
[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台
本文探讨了MySQL分析工具在现代数据库管理中的实际应用与实践。通过分析MySQL数据分析工具的特点与功能,揭示了其在数据库性能优化、故障诊断和日常维护中的重要作用,为数据库管理员提供了有效的管理手段。
本文目录导读:
随着互联网技术的飞速发展,数据库管理成为企业信息化建设中的重要环节,MySQL作为一款广泛应用于各类业务场景的开源关系型数据库,凭借其稳定、高效、易用的特点,赢得了众多开发者和运维人员的青睐,在数据库运维过程中,如何高效地分析MySQL的性能、诊断问题、优化数据库成为了一个关键课题,本文将介绍几种常用的MySQL分析工具,并探讨其在现代数据库管理中的应用与实践。
MySQL分析工具概述
MySQL分析工具是指用于分析MySQL数据库性能、诊断问题、优化数据库的工具,这些工具可以帮助数据库管理员快速定位性能瓶颈、发现潜在问题,并提出有效的优化方案,常见的MySQL分析工具有:MySQL Workbench、Percona Toolkit、pt-query-digest、MySQL Enterprise Monitor等。
MySQL分析工具的应用与实践
1、MySQL Workbench
MySQL Workbench是一款官方提供的MySQL数据库管理工具,具有图形化界面,易于上手,其主要功能包括:
(1)数据库设计:支持数据库模型的创建、修改和可视化展示。
(2)SQL开发:提供SQL语句编写、执行和优化建议。
(3)数据库管理:支持数据库的创建、删除、备份、恢复等操作。
(4)性能分析:提供数据库性能分析报告,包括查询性能、索引使用情况等。
在实际应用中,MySQL Workbench可以帮助数据库管理员快速掌握数据库的运行状况,发现潜在的性能问题。
2、Percona Toolkit
Percona Toolkit是一组由Percona公司开发的MySQL数据库性能优化工具集,包括以下几种工具:
(1)pt-query-digest:分析MySQL查询日志,提供查询性能分析报告。
(2)pt-online-schema-change:在线修改数据库表结构,避免阻塞业务。
(3)pt-table-checksum:检测数据库表之间的数据一致性。
(4)pt-table-sync:同步数据库表数据。
在实际应用中,Percona Toolkit可以帮助数据库管理员快速定位性能瓶颈,提出优化方案。
3、pt-query-digest
pt-query-digest是一款专门用于分析MySQL查询日志的工具,可以生成查询性能分析报告,其主要功能包括:
(1)统计查询频率:按照查询语句进行分组,统计每个查询语句的执行次数。
(2)分析查询时间:统计每个查询语句的执行时间,找出最耗时的查询。
(3)查询优化建议:提供查询优化建议,如使用索引、优化查询语句等。
在实际应用中,pt-query-digest可以帮助数据库管理员发现高频查询和耗时查询,进而优化数据库性能。
4、MySQL Enterprise Monitor
MySQL Enterprise Monitor是一款企业级MySQL数据库监控和管理工具,具有以下特点:
(1)实时监控:实时监控MySQL数据库的运行状况,包括CPU、内存、磁盘I/O等。
(2)性能分析:提供详细的性能分析报告,包括查询性能、索引使用情况等。
(3)告警通知:支持自定义告警规则,及时发现数据库问题。
(4)自动化运维:支持自动化部署、备份、恢复等操作。
在实际应用中,MySQL Enterprise Monitor可以帮助数据库管理员实现全方位的数据库监控和管理,提高运维效率。
MySQL分析工具在现代数据库管理中发挥着重要作用,可以帮助数据库管理员快速定位性能瓶颈、发现潜在问题,并提出有效的优化方案,在实际应用中,应根据具体需求选择合适的分析工具,实现数据库的高效运维。
以下为50个中文相关关键词:
MySQL, 分析工具, 数据库管理, 性能分析, 诊断, 优化, MySQL Workbench, Percona Toolkit, pt-query-digest, MySQL Enterprise Monitor, 数据库设计, SQL开发, 数据库管理, 性能报告, 查询性能, 索引使用, 在线修改, 数据一致性, 同步数据, 查询频率, 执行时间, 优化建议, 实时监控, 运行状况, CPU, 内存, 磁盘I/O, 告警通知, 自动化运维, 数据库监控, 数据库管理, 性能瓶颈, 潜在问题, 优化方案, 运维效率, 数据库备份, 数据库恢复, 数据库部署, 数据库监控工具, 数据库诊断工具, 数据库优化工具, 数据库运维工具, MySQL工具, 数据库性能分析, 数据库性能优化, 数据库监控软件, 数据库诊断软件, 数据库优化软件, 数据库运维软件
本文标签属性:
MySQL分析工具:mysql 分析器
数据库管理:数据库管理系统的功能包括哪些